**Runbook: Dripkeeper scheduler stuck jobs**

If Dripkeeper stops dispatching watering jobs, first check whether the sensor ingest queue is backed up — that's the usual culprit. Restarting the dispatcher is safe; it's idempotent and won't double-water anything (the greenhouse crew will still grumble, ignore them). Reviewers: pay attention to any PR touching the lock-acquisition code, since that's where the last two stalls came from. Lock internals and the recovery checklist are written up on the internal page below.

runbook for tagug-hafog: https://jira.lumiclabs.internal/projects/pages/pages/9773c0d8

Contractors: the shuttle-bus gate at Pellwick Yard opens at 06:45 sharp. No tailgating the staff shuttle through the vehicle barrier. Show your works order to the gate marshal and sign in. Return passes to the kiosk at end of shift. For the pedestrian side-gate, use the code below.

door code, yaguf-fajog: bdg-A-43

Warranty-Cost Overrun — Manager-Restricted Page

Audience: sales leads. Warranty claims on the Dravelle HX compressor line are running 2.3x forecast, concentrated in units shipped from the Norbeck plant between March and June. Root cause traces to a seal supplier change; replacement stock arrives mid-month. Do not offer ad hoc goodwill credits — route all cases through the central warranty desk so costs are tracked accurately. Messaging guidance for customers is attached. The restricted business note appears directly below this line.

confidential, kahog-bawif: The northern region missed its Pramir quota by 20.0 percent last quarter. Casaxek Freight plans to lower the Fraion list price by 41.5 percent in December. The finance team signed off on a budget of $236.4 million for Project Druius. The renewal with Fenysix Partners closes at $91.3 million a year, 2.1 percent below the last contract.

## Deployment

Textgate's encoding sniffer runs as a sidecar next to the upload service. Deploy both together; the sniffer inspects the first 64 KB of each uploaded text file and tags it before storage. Mismatched tags block ingestion, so keep the confidence threshold sane. The sidecar reads its runtime settings from the values below.

deployment values, yafop-fahap:
[lamwyn]
team = silath
access_code = ac_166fb2
host = lamwyn.orvexgrid.example
port = 9300
owner = pelael.praius
peer = istiel.zarqeldyn.corp